2015-06-09 19 views
19

पर साझा कर सकता हूं, मुझे पता है कि डेटा वॉल्यूम कंटेनर को - वॉल्यूम-से-कम का उपयोग करके कई अन्य कंटेनर में कैसे बनाया और माउंट करना है, लेकिन मेरे पास इसके उपयोग और सीमाओं के बारे में कुछ प्रश्न हैं:डॉकर डेटा वॉल्यूम कंटेनर - क्या मैं स्वर्ग

स्थिति: मैं अपने वेब एप्लिकेशन के लिए उपयोगकर्ता अपलोड की गई छवियों को संग्रहीत करने के लिए डेटा वॉल्यूम कंटेनर का उपयोग करना चाहता हूं। यह डेटा वॉल्यूम कंटेनर वेब फ्रंटेंड चलाने वाले कई अन्य कंटेनर द्वारा उपयोग/माउंट किया जाएगा।

सवाल:

  1. डेटा की मात्रा कंटेनर इस्तेमाल किया जा सकता/एक डोकर झुंड के भीतर अन्य मेजबान पर रहने वाले कंटेनर में रखा?

  2. प्रदर्शन कैसा है? क्या इस तरह चीजों को ढूढ़ने की सिफारिश की जाती है?

  3. एनएफएस जैसे कंटेनरों और मेजबानों में लगातार संसाधनों के साझाकरण को संभालने का एक बेहतर तरीका है?

उत्तर

18

डेटा की मात्रा कंटेनर इस्तेमाल किया जा सकता/एक डोकर झुंड के भीतर अन्य मेजबान पर रहने वाले कंटेनर में रखा?

डॉकर, स्वयं ही डेटा को माइग्रेट करने या क्लस्टर में होस्ट के बीच डेटा साझा करने के लिए कोई सुविधा प्रदान नहीं करता है।

प्रदर्शन कैसा है? क्या इस तरह चीजों को ढूढ़ने की सिफारिश की जाती है?

डॉकर वॉल्यूम सामान्य रूप से बहुत कम प्रदर्शन ओवरहेड लगाते हैं, क्योंकि वे केवल बाध्य माउंट हैं।

एनएफएस जैसे कंटेनरों और मेजबानों में लगातार संसाधनों के साझाकरण को संभालने का एक बेहतर तरीका है?

एनएफएस या किसी क्लस्टर फाइल सिस्टम, जैसे gluster, मात्रा में डेटा है कि एक क्लस्टर में सभी सेनाओं के लिए उपलब्ध हैं बनाने के लिए इस्तेमाल किया जा सकता है।

6

ऐसी तकनीक है जिसे Flocker कहा जाता है जो आपको मेजबानों में संलग्न कंटेनर के साथ अपने कंटेनर को स्थानांतरित करने में मदद करेगा। Flocker खुला स्रोत है। डॉकर डॉकर कंटेनर माइग्रेशन के लिए कोई कार्यक्षमता प्रदान नहीं करता है। कंटेनर माइग्रेशन पर एक छोटा article है। उम्मीद है कि यह सहायक होगा।

+0

दुर्भाग्य से फ़्लॉकर के लिए जिम्मेदार कंपनी ने बंद कर दिया है https://github.com/ClusterHQ/flocker/issues/3010 – dalore

संबंधित मुद्दे